Where
Where

Sales support engineer jobs in Midrand (61 jobs)

Sort by:
  • Executive Placements
  • Midrand
... Provide strategic financial insights to support business decision-making Ensure compliance ... with cross-functional teams including Sales, Operations, and Supply Chain Experience ...
a month ago